The ranking reflects a mix of premium and budget-friendly choices to suit different rider needs while maintaining high safety standards.Factors to Consider When Choosing Motorcycle Gloves For Safety
Choosing motorcycle gloves for safety involves weighing several important factors. Beyond protection, comfort and fit influence how effectively the gloves perform in a crash or fall. Material quality impacts durability and impact absorption, so investing in high-grade fabrics can make a difference. Consider the level of impact protection, especially in the knuckles and palms, as these areas are most vulnerable. Breathability and touchscreen compatibility add practical value, especially for longer rides. Finally, always ensure your gloves fit snugly but not too tight, to maximize both safety and comfort.Impact and Abrasion Protection
Look for gloves with reinforced knuckles, palm sliders, and abrasion-resistant materials like leather or high-denier textiles. These features help absorb shocks and prevent cuts or scrapes during falls. While some gloves focus on lightweight comfort, sacrificing impact features can compromise safety. Striking a balance between protection and flexibility is key, especially if you ride aggressively or off-road. Remember, well-designed impact zones are a critical safety upgrade over basic gloves.
Material Quality and Durability
The durability of motorcycle gloves depends heavily on the fabric and reinforcements used. Genuine leather and high-quality synthetic fabrics tend to last longer and provide better protection. Cheaper materials may wear out quickly or tear upon impact, reducing their protective capacity. Consider the expected riding conditions—if you ride in harsh weather or rough terrain, investing in durable, weather-resistant gloves becomes even more important. Pay attention to stitching and reinforcement points, which prevent early wear and tear.
Fit and Comfort
Proper fit is essential for safety; gloves that are too tight restrict blood flow and dexterity, while loose gloves slip during a fall, offering less protection. Measure your hand carefully and try different sizes and brands for the best fit. Comfort features like pre-curved fingers, adjustable closures, and breathable panels reduce fatigue and improve grip. Remember, gloves should feel like a second skin—secure but not constricting—so you can maintain control and react swiftly in emergencies.
Protection Level and Certification
Check if the gloves meet safety standards such as CE or EN certifications, which indicate they have passed impact and abrasion tests. Higher certification levels generally translate to better safety performance. Some gloves include armor inserts or additional padding, which provide extra impact absorption. Evaluate your riding style—if you ride fast or off-road, opt for gloves with more substantial impact protection. For casual commuting, a lighter yet certified pair may suffice.
Practical Features and Usability
Features like touchscreen compatibility enable you to operate devices without removing gloves, reducing exposure and maintaining safety. Ventilation and breathable fabrics improve comfort during long rides, especially in warm weather. Closure systems, such as adjustable straps or Velcro, ensure a secure fit. Some gloves include reflective elements for visibility, enhancing safety in low-light conditions. Prioritize features that align with your riding environment and personal preferences to avoid sacrificing safety for convenience.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use regular gloves for motorcycle riding?
While regular gloves can provide some basic hand protection, they generally lack the impact-resistant features and abrasion resistance needed for motorcycle safety. Motorcycle gloves are designed specifically to absorb shocks, protect against scrapes, and stay securely in place during a fall. Using non-specialized gloves significantly increases the risk of injury in an accident. For safety, always choose gloves explicitly made for motorcycling, even for short rides.
How do I know if motorcycle gloves fit properly?
A well-fitting pair of gloves should feel snug without causing pain or restricting circulation. Your fingers should reach the fingertips without excessive bunching, and the gloves should stay in place when you grip the handlebars. Check for a secure closure around the wrist to prevent slipping. Trying on multiple sizes and brands is advisable, as sizing can vary. Remember, gloves that are too tight can impede movement, while loose gloves can compromise safety by slipping during a fall.
Are touchscreen-compatible motorcycle gloves safe?
Touchscreen-compatible gloves are designed with conductive materials that allow device operation without removing them. When made properly, they do not significantly compromise safety, as the protective features remain intact. However, it’s important to verify that the conductive patches are well-integrated and do not cause weak points. Always test the gloves before riding to ensure responsiveness and check that the protective elements, like knuckles and palms, still meet your safety needs.
Should I prioritize comfort or protection when choosing gloves?
Ideally, you want gloves that balance both comfort and protection. Comfort features like breathable fabrics and ergonomic design encourage consistent wear, which is vital for safety. However, sacrificing impact resistance for comfort can leave you vulnerable in a crash. Select gloves with certified impact protection that also feel comfortable during extended rides. Keep in mind that poorly fitting gloves, regardless of safety features, can reduce your control and reaction times, increasing risk.
How often should I replace my motorcycle gloves?
Regular inspection is essential; look for signs of wear, tears, or loss of protective padding. Even if gloves appear intact, repeated impacts or abrasion can degrade their protective qualities over time. Many riders replace gloves every 1-2 years, especially if they notice diminished fit or damage. For gloves used frequently or in harsh conditions, more frequent replacements might be necessary. Prioritize safety over cost—worn or compromised gloves won’t provide adequate protection in an accident.
